  • Change The Game featuring Charles “Boobie” King
    Jan 3 2024
    We're back again with a new HT that can't be missed. This week a legend in a few games came to chop it up with our host, D.Floyd in the smoking section. After being institutionalized most of his early adulthood , Charles King, affectionately known as "Boobie" , made a conscious decision to transform his life into a true instrument of hope. As an activist, mentor, mediator, entrepreneur, philanthropist and father, Boobie has become a standout as a leader in the efforts to reinstill hope in the neighborhoods that once taught him to be a man. As the founder of Helping Others With Life, a nonprofit organization dedicated to assisting underserved communities, and an ambassador for the Meek Mill backed,"Reform" , HT took every turn imaginable. King painted a vivid picture of life in DC at the height of the Murder Capital era in the 80s and 90s while Floyd explored the differences from those times compared to today. From policies, policing and principles, this conversation is something you need to see.   • King Of The DMV Featuring Big Flock
    Dec 20 2023
    New week. New dope in the streets. This time HT is back with another classic conversation from our host D.Floyd. Our guest in the smoking section really doesn’t need an introduction. As one of the originators of what many have described as the “DMV Flow”, Big Flock has been a consistent presence in the DC area music scene for close to a decade. With many highs and lows throughout his career, Flock has proved his worth by staying relevant and real through it all. From repping PG County, MD to expanding his brand internationally, this episode was no different. Floyd and Flock discussed the current state of rap in the DMV and the effects that it’s had on the city as a whole. With violence surging, they broke down the role that rappers play in the results. Flock talked about his origins into rap including his time collaborating with Thraxxx and other artists like Shy Glizzy and the controversy that came with that. The biggest difference between local and national success and where he sees himself in comparison to other artists in his genre of rap. This conversation went everywhere from mental health and coping skills to legacy and parenthood. Guaranteed this won’t be close to what you’re expecting.
